DeMet Chocolate Turtles $.99 for the small box. Again, these make nice little gifts, stocking stuffers, or additions to gift baskets. There's a coupon from 11/16 for $1.50 off. Walgreens doesn't give overage -- but you can buy 4 boxes, use 2 coupons, and only pay $.96 for all four boxes. The more of these that you can pile up together, the better the price gets. The computer will keep taking the coupons as long as there is at least $1.50 of cost of the turtles left to absorb it. I did 10 boxes (it'll keep the staff here in candy for a while) and paid only $.90 for the whole pile -- just used 6 coupons

The deal is spend $30 on select items and recieve a $15 coupon to use on your next order. You can continue to roll these coupons with each transaction, making this a huge money saver (and possibly money maker!). The great thing about Shaw’s is that the $30 is based on presale prices not the current sales price. So reaching the $30 mark and reducing your out of pocket expense using coupons can be done pretty easily.

Here are the following sales and the presales price listed. You should double check them and keep track to make sure you meet the $30: (remember $29.99 is NOT $30!!)

Walgreens Coupon and Double-dipping

Woo Hoo, Woo Hoo!! This is the weekend --- it is double dipping weekend (that magical 2 day period when it is still September and at the same time, already October in Walgreen-land) AND there is a $off$$ coupon --- this time it is a $5 off $20 (much easier to use than the usual $10 off $40) In other words, this is the weekend that I really truly love Walgreens.

Go here if you haven't already gotten a copy of the Walgreens coupon --- you'll need it. And remember -- your total has to be $20 AFTER all of the coupons and deals come together (but not the Register Rewards or rebates)

First off, if you haven't gotten the free after rebate items, check that list first. You automatically make money with this weekend (and this is without the double-dipping scenarios!). You buy $20 worth of free-after-rebate products. You use the $5 OFF $20, which reduces your total to $15. Then you file for your rebate - and take the rebate as a Walgreens gift card (with a 10% bonus) and your rebate becomes $22.00. You're ahead of the game by $7.00 and you have all that stuff (there is some pretty good free-after-rebate stuff this month)

I picked up most of the free-after-rebate items during the last $ off $$ sale a few weeks ago. So for this one I used the two remaining items to fill in and get my total up to $20 (the store was out of them when I did the sale the last time) Go here to see how I did the free-after-rebate items already.

So for today, I used the double-dipping items for most of my $20. These are items that are in one monthly Easy Saver booklet as a coupon discount and in the other monthly Easy Saver booklet as a rebate. For these two days, you can use both the coupon discount AND file for the rebate. When you can combine that with a manufacturer's coupon it can become a really good deal --- and then layer the $5 off $20 on top of that.

For those of you who are scratching your heads right now --- RedBox is the chain of DVD rental kiosks in grocery stores. Around here they're in Stop and Shop (I haven't seen them other places, but then again, I haven't been looking either)
They charge about $1/day, which seemed rather reasonable to me --- our local video store gets more than that --- Which brings us to the caveat: you MUST return the RedBox video before 9 PM. I guess that's how they keep the price so cheap??
But it gets even better. You can rent movies for free — (and I just learned this part --- obviously, this isn't personal experience yet!) over and over and over again. Yep, you read that right.... apparently, Redbox offer promo codes for free one-night rentals, and you can keep on using the same promo code over and over again.
